Caregivers of and professionals who work with kids and young adults, ages 6-24, learn about youth mental health awareness, assessment, and referral.

Originally developed in response to pandemic-related concerns observed by families and professionals who work with youth,  a representative from Ascension Illinois will provide an overview that can be tailored for participants' specific needs. Topics may include:

  • Hot topics in mental health
  • Assessment
  • Substances/medication use
  • Treatment
  • De-escalation
  • Self-care
  • Referrals
  • Scenarios
